] It is a great lens. I went through a similar debate right when the 70-300L was announced. I bought the 100-400L and have no regrets. Like others, I am actually finding I want more reach, not less. That said,you are debating two great and very similar lenses. To differentiate between the two, youshould be as specific as possible aboutwhat you want and what you will be taking pictures of. In other words, do you need the reach? If you don't think you'll need the extra 100 mm, then, based onwhat I've read, as I don't have one,the 70-300L is better from 100-300 mm (slightly sharper, I repeatedly read comments about "fast AF," weather sealing, IS, etc). And let's not forget the70-100 mm range. I don't know if you have that range covered by other lenses, but if not, that would be another plus for the 70-300L.
